Art Opening in the Music Room featuring Bill Wright and Joseph Wilk

Join us as Carrie Wright presents works by Joseph Wilk & Bill Wright for view and sale.

Opening reception on January 8th, 5pm-7pm in the expanded space at Dottie's Coffee Lounge, curated by Carrie Wright, whose goal it is to make exceptional art available to our community and its collectors.

Joseph Wilk: Currently residing in Brooklyn, New York. Joseph Wilk is a graphic designer and photographer working in the fashion industry. Born in Pittsfield he began both photography and design from being involved in the local music scene photographing and designing artwork for bands. His work is inspired by and reflects the raw ideas and feeling of that young punk scene.

The works are of printed photos on newsprint roughed up and stained. There is a true grit feeling that is being evoked from these images. Reminiscent of pages from an old punk zine. This show also includes Josephs original illustrations. Fun, creative works that will make you smile.

Bill Wright: Born in Bridgeport, Connecticut and graduated from the Colorado Art Institute in 2000. He is currently a resident of Pittsfield, Massachusetts. After working in the commercial photography industry for a decade, he embarked on a monumental artistic project that became VETS. Recent projects include Papermakers; a portrait series of the employees of Crane Paper Company and a new series titled The Answer is Never the Answer. He shares his time between personal art projects and commissioned work. His work has been exhibited in galleries and museums Nationally.

The new works CHASING THE LIGHT capture the stationary elements of images in a ghostly air. These stunning images create an ambience of a dream. Obscuring moving elements have a breathtaking look.
